Welcome Back! Taxi rates from the airport to almost anywhere on the island can be found here: http://www.caymanairports.ky/userfiles/file/Taxi%20Rates%20and%20Conditions.pdfIt will be $18.00 for 2 people before tip to GT Villas. Bus is a reliable option along West Bay Road. The route #1 and #2 West Bay (WB) vans will go back and forth between the West Bay area and the terminus in George Town. Just wave them down from the side of the road and tell the driver where you want to go. Pay when exiting at your destination. Exact change is not needed, but preferred. You can pay in US of CI $. Do not rely on bus service after 8:00PM or so, plan on taking a taxi to avoid any frustrating, lonely roadside waits. http://www.grandcayman4u.com/transport/buses.htmPlenty of snorkeling at Cheeseburger Reef near the Lobster Pot restaurant, Eden Rock & Devil's Grotto in the main Harbour area. http://caymanislandsdiscounts.com/offshoresnorkeling.htm
